An algorithm-based ranking of the world’s foremost military powers taking into account over 50 different factors to determine each country’s position.
Quantity and quality of armaments, while important, are supplemented by equally important evaluations of training, combat readiness, overseas military bases, defensive infrastructure and fortifications among many other assets considered.
Strategic and tactical nuclear capabilities, due to the extreme caution with which they must be deployed and states’ general refrain from using them, are considered a limited asset rather than the decisive game changer they would be if employed freely.
Nuclear powers are marked accordingly in the right hand column. Due to their highly secretive nature, biological warfare capabilities are not taken into consideration.
As well as ranking states numerically, military powers are also divided into six tiers based on the league in which their military capabilities lie.
Those countries in the same tier can be considered near peer competitors, although the kinds of strengths and capabilities they field can be entirely different.
Outstanding strengths of each country, if any, are listed below their names, as are links to further information for each country’s aerial, naval and ground warfare capabilities.

Just a few decades ago, there was little to no distinction between automotive motor oil and motorcycle oil. These days, the two lubes are quite unique. What are the differences, and more importantly, what happens if you run car oil in your bike?
Motorcycle oils branched off from automotive oils in the 1980s as car oil evolved in a way that caused problems for motorcycles. Specifically, friction modifiers designed to improve fuel economy could cause a bike’s clutch to slip under acceleration.
For the most part, the “it’ll make your clutch slip” explanation is all you’ll hear when it comes to running car oil in a motorcycle. That’s not a guaranteed outcome, and frankly it’s just the tip of the iceberg. There are other differences that make auto oil unsuitable for motorcycles, and it has to do with the fact that bikes usually rev higher and run hotter than cars, and unlike autos where the oil only lubricates the engine, in many motorcycles the same oil serves the engine, clutch, and transmission.

Three Austrian nuns in their 80s have run away from the retirement home where they were placed and gone back to their former convent.
Sister Bernadette, 88, Sister Regina, 86, and Sister Rita, 82, are the last three nuns at the Kloster Goldenstein convent in Elsbethen, just outside Salzburg.
Sister Rita (L), Sister Regina (C) and Sister Bernadette were sent to a care home against their will in 2023
They regained access with the help of former students and a locksmith.
Church authorities are not happy – but the nuns are.
“I am so pleased to be home,” Sister Rita said. “I was always homesick at the care home. I am so happy and thankful to be back.”
The trio say they were taken out of the convent against their will in December 2023.
“We weren’t asked,” Sister Bernadette said. “We had the right to stay here until the end of our lives and that was broken.”
The nuns say they are determined to stay.
“Before I die in that old people’s home, I would rather go to a meadow and enter eternity that way,” said Sister Bernadette.
